> I miss adding simple bookmarks to a source code line. 
> Does anyone remember the Borland IDEs? There, you pressed
> SHIFT-CTRL-1 to set a bookmark and CTRL-1 to jump to it.
> 
> I think some earlier version of eclipse allowed this, then
> came the persistent, annotated bookmarks, which are very nice,
> but sometimes you just want do edit something small way down
> the file and then come back quickly.

Eclipse remembers the last edit places and view places.  You can browse
through them with the arrows in the main toolbar.
